Understanding Autism and Savant Syndrome

Autism is a neurodevelopmental disorder characterized by challenges in social interaction, communication, and repetitive behaviors. However, within the autistic population, a small percentage of individuals exhibit exceptional skills in specific domains. This phenomenon is known as savant syndrome.

Savant syndrome is a condition where individuals with autism or other developmental disabilities demonstrate exceptional abilities in areas such as music, art, mathematics, or memory. These abilities often surpass what is considered normal or average. While the exact cause of savant syndrome is not fully understood, researchers believe it may be related to the brain's unique processing and organization of information.

The Extraordinary Musical Abilities of Autistic Savants

Autistic savants with a musical inclination demonstrate an astonishing level of skill and proficiency in various aspects of music. They may possess an innate sense of perfect pitch, allowing them to identify and replicate musical notes accurately. Additionally, they often exhibit an exceptional ability to play musical instruments with precision and accuracy, even without formal training.

Many autistic savants have the remarkable capacity to reproduce complex pieces of music after hearing them just once. This ability, known as echolalia, allows them to mimic and recreate melodies, harmonies, and rhythms with astounding accuracy. Some individuals can even compose original music, showcasing their unique creativity and talent.

Exceptional Mathematical Skills Displayed by Autistic Savants

Autistic savants with a talent for mathematics exhibit extraordinary numerical abilities that go beyond what is typically observed in the general population. They can effortlessly solve complex mathematical problems, perform rapid calculations, and demonstrate an innate understanding of mathematical concepts.

One characteristic frequently observed in these savants is numerical memory. They can recall and manipulate numbers with astonishing accuracy and speed, often relying on mental calculations rather than relying on traditional methods or tools. This remarkable ability showcases the immense potential of the human brain.

Although the exact mechanisms behind their mathematical capabilities are not fully understood, researchers believe that the savant syndrome may be related to the brain's atypical processing and information organization. Exceptional Memory Skills Demonstrated by Autistic Savants

Autistic savants often exhibit prodigious memory skills, enabling them to store and retrieve vast amounts of information effortlessly. This ability is commonly referred to as eidetic memory or photographic memory. Autistic savants may have the capacity to remember intricate details with astonishing precision, whether it's related to numbers, dates, facts, or even entire books.

While the exact mechanisms behind this extraordinary memory ability are still being researched, it is believed that the brains of autistic savants process and store information differently from neurotypical individuals. This unique cognitive function allows them to retain and recall information with exceptional accuracy and speed.

Summary

An autistic savant is a term used to describe someone with autism who possesses extraordinary talents or skills in specific areas, such as mathematics, music, art, or memory. These abilities often stand out as remarkable and may even seem prodigious. While not all individuals with autism are savants, when these talents do emerge, they can be both impressive and intriguing.

Autistic savants demonstrate the remarkable diversity and complexity of the human brain. These exceptional skills can coexist with the social and communication challenges that often come with autism.
